If p(x) = 2x2 – 4x and q(x) = x – 3, what is (pxq)(x)

Respuesta :

gmany
gmany gmany
  • 14-01-2019

[tex]\text{Use FOIL}: (a + b)(c + d) = ac + ad + bc + bd\\\\p(x)=2x^2-4x,\ q(x)=x-3\\\\(p\cdot q)(x)=p(x)\cdot q(x).\ \text{Substitute:}\\\\(p\cdot q)(x)=(2x^2-4x)(x-3)=(2x^2)(x)+(2x^2)(-3)+(-4x)(x)+(-4x)(-3)\\\\=2x^3-6x^2-4x^2+12x=\boxed{2x^3-10x^2+12x}[/tex]
